Case report of the reliability 1,3-β-D-glucan monitoring during treatment of peritoneal candidiasis in a child receiving continuous peritoneal dialysis.

Francesca Ginocchio1, Enrico Verrina, Elisa Furfaro, Rossella Cannavò, Roberto Bandettini, Elio Castagnola.   

Abstract

Fungal peritonitis is an unusual but severe complication of continuous peritoneal dialysis. The role of 1,3-β-D-glucan is unknown in early diagnosis and in treatment monitoring of peritoneal candidiasis. This case report shows the utility of 1,3-β-D-glucan monitoring in management of Candida peritonitis in a child undergoing continuous peritoneal dialysis.
